Masters (MS) in Chemistry in Poland
25 masters programmes in chemistry at 14 universities in Poland are open to international students; 100% are taught in English. The median yearly tuition is 4,150 USD, with the middle half of programmes charging between 4,150 USD and 4,150 USD.

Masters (MS) in Chemistry in Poland: common questions
- How many chemistry programmes are there in Poland?
- 25 chemistry masters programmes at 14 universities in Poland are open to international students, as of August 27, 2026.
- How much does a chemistry degree in Poland cost?
- The median yearly tuition for master's programmes in chemistry in Poland is 4,150 USD. The middle half of programmes charge between 4,150 USD and 4,150 USD per year.
- Can I study chemistry in Poland in English?
- Yes — 100% of the chemistry programmes in Poland in our catalogue are taught in English (25 of 25).
- Are any of these chemistry programmes available online?
- 1 of the 25 programmes in Poland are delivered online or by distance learning.
